Paperback. Condition: New. Print on Demand. This book offers a comprehensive exploration of the French language, from its fundamental sounds to its complex grammatical structures. It guides learners through the intricacies of French pronunciation, helping them master the unique sounds and intonation patterns that characterize the language. The author provides a thorough analysis of French grammar, covering essential topics such as noun and verb conjugations, pronouns, and prepositions. By delving into the history and evolution of the French language, the book situates it within its broader linguistic context. It traces the origins of French vocabulary, examining the influences of Latin, Celtic, and other languages on its development. Throughout the book, the author emphasizes the practical application of French grammar and pronunciation, providing numerous examples and exercises to enhance comprehension and fluency. With its clear explanations, engaging exercises, and comprehensive coverage, this book is an invaluable resource for anyone seeking to master the French language, whether for academic, professional, or personal reasons. It offers a profound understanding of French grammar and pronunciation, equipping learners with the tools they need to communicate effectively in this beautiful and widely spoken language.
